Realtime hand gesture recognition using finger segmentation. The existing virtual mouse control system consists of the simple mouse operations using the hand recognition system, where we could perform the basic mouse operation like mouse pointer control, left click, right click, drag etc. These sensors are attached to hand which record to get the position of the hand and then collected data is analyzed for gesture recognition. Simulating the left click and the right click events of the mouse by assigning different hand gesture. Oct 28, 2012 literature survey hci technology humancomputer interaction hci is an area of research and practice that emerged in the early 1980s. In order to segment the hand shape, we locate the hand position using the hand tracking function. Gesture recognition hand gesture input device visual tracking active shape model these keywords were added by machine and not by the authors. Hand gesture depend upon camera based color detection technique. In this research still webcam has been used to recognize the gestures.
Many gesture recognition methods have been put forward under difference environments. Instead of finger tips, a color pointer has been used to make the object detection easy and fast. Us7849421b2 virtual mouse driving apparatus and method. Introduction gesture is a form of nonverbal communication using various body parts, mostly hand and face. To the extreme, it can also be called as hardware because it uses a camera for tracking hands. A study on automotive human vehicle interaction using gesture. Oct 26, 2001 gesture recognition hand gesture input device visual tracking active shape model these keywords were added by machine and not by the authors. Besides hci, hand gesture recognition is also used in sign language recognition, which makes hand gesture recognition even more significant and popular. Also explore the seminar topics paper on gesture recognition technology with abstract or synopsis, documentation on advantages and disadvantages, base paper presentation slides for ieee final year computer science engineering or cse students for the year 2015 2016.
This virtual mouse hand recognition application uses a simple color cap on the finger without the additional requirement of the hardware for the controlling of the cursor using simple gestures and hand control. In these systems, however, the user must wear special physical devices such as gloves and magnetic device. Simple gesture recognition to create virtual mouse using. This paper proposes a virtual mouse system based on hci using computer vision and hand gestures. It is very attractive to utilize hand gesture as a kind of mouse using only visual information. A virtual mouse driving apparatus and method for processing a variety of gesture commands as equivalent mouse commands based on twohanded gesture information obtained by a video camera are provided. Another important application is hand gesture recognitions. Pdf virtual mouse inputting device by hand gesture. Comparatively, vision based system is a naturer way. Gesture recognition virtual mouse using opencv in my last opencv tutorial i wrote a program to detect green objects and track them. Lets create a virtual mouse with gesture recognition.
Review of hand gesture recognition study and application 379 in addition, there are also many other research works that successfully harvest. If we could tap into this, we could possibly bring a more natural. To truly develop an implicit interaction system, a prototype to observe user interaction is a requirement to account for natural individual behavior variations. Hand gesture recognition for human computer interaction. Approach proposed including hand region segmentation, hand palm partition and finger counting. The aim is to move the mouse cursor on the screen without using hardware such as a mouse and only by moving the cursor through finger movements i. Applications of hand gesture recognition are varied from sign language to virtual reality. Most people nowadays own a laptop with a frontfacing camera. Pdf design and development of hand gesture based virtual mouse. This method mainly focuses on the use of a web camera to develop a virtual human computer interaction device in a cost effective manner.
This paper provides a study on four different techniques in hand gesture recognition based on hand segmentation, real time gesture recognition, neural network shape fitting and finger earth movers distance. There is no need of 3d or stereo cameras and above research has also been tested on low cost 1. Gestures captured with a builtin camera or webcam and processed with color segmentation. Virtual mouse using hand gesture and color detection. Problem statement hand gesture recognition using camera is based on concept of image processing. A lots of hand gesture recognition techniques have been developed by the researchers for different applications, these includes human computer application, virtual game control, robotics and others 17. Both the merits and limitations of the techniques are discussed. This paper concludes with our approach on gesture recognition. In this paper authors presented a scheme using a databasedriven hand gesture recognition based upon skin color model approach and thresholding approach along with an.
A virtual mouse interface with a twolayered bayesian network. This paper aims to explore the existing options for hand gesture recognition in a common context. Gesture recognition is used to interact with computers, such as interpreting sign language 2. In other words, we need hand gesture recognition as the basis of hci in virtual reality. It is one key aspect to hci, allowing for twoway interaction in virtual spaces. Explore gesture recognition technology with free download of seminar report and ppt in pdf and doc format. The applications of real time hand gesture recognition in the real world are numerous, due to the fact that it can be used almost anywhere where we interact with computers. Hand gesture recognition system can be used for interfacing between computer human using hand and gesture. Methodology the implementation has been divided into various steps and each step has been explained below.
Hand gesture recognition for a virtual mouse application. Dec 21, 2015 two of the key issues in these kinds of interfaces are robustness and realtime processing. In this paper, we present a novel approach for human computer interaction hci where cursor movement 3. Gesture is the oldest method of communication in human. Hand movement and gesture recognition using leap motion. Gesture recognition virtual mouse using opencv the codacus. Hand gestures were acquired using a camera based on colour detection technique.
Also explore the seminar topics paper on gesture recognition technology with abstract or synopsis, documentation on advantages and disadvantages, base paper presentation slides for ieee final year computer science engineering or cse students for the. Gesture recognition an overview sciencedirect topics. A study on different hand gesture recognition techniques. A virtual mouse using hand gesture recognition is a system that allows users to give mouse inputs to computer without using an actual mouse harware. Request pdf on jun 1, 2015, tsunghan tsai and others published embedded virtual mouse system by using hand gesture recognition find, read.
This work presents a technique for a human computer interface through hand gesture recognition that is able to recognize 25 static gestures from the american sign language hand alphabet. A static gesture is observed at the sudden burst of time whereas a dynamic gesture is intended to change. Embedded virtual mouse system by using hand gesture. Request pdf on jun 1, 2015, tsunghan tsai and others published embedded virtual mouse system by using hand gesture recognition find, read and cite all the research you need on researchgate. Gesture recognition gesture recognition is the mathematical. The hand gesture recognition technique can be classified into two types. The further use of the hand recognition is not been made use of. To the extreme, it can also be called as hardware, as it uses a camera for tracking hands. The system is applied in real time application to contribute as a function of a virtual mouse. Gesture recognition gesture recognition is the mathematical interpretation of a human motion by a computing device. A virtual mouse can usually be operated with multiple input devices. Two of the key issues in these kinds of interfaces are robustness and realtime processing. Mouse control using a web camera based on colour detection.
In this paper, we have designed a robust marker less hand gesture recognition system which can efficiently track both static and dynamic hand gestures. This work presents a technique for a human computer interface through. Pdf hand gesture recognition and mouse cursor control. Gesture recognition is an explicit interaction because a fixed set of hand gestures have been explicitly designed to be differentiable by a computer. A virtual mouse using hand gesture recognition is a system that allows users to give mouse inputs to the computer without using a real mouse hardware. The use of a physical controller like mouse, keyboard for human computer interaction hinders natural interface as there is a strong barrier between the user and computer. This hand gesture recognition technique aims to substitute the use of mouse for interaction with the virtual objects.
The gesture recognition and hci system developed in this project involves a set of problems, mainly including hand detection and background removal, gesture recognition, mouse cursor control by hand gestures and behavior control of the system. For the left sensor, bringing our hand closer to it will rewind the video and moving away from it will fast forward the video. Hand gesture recognition is very significant for humancomputer interaction. This will be useful to promote controlling applications like virtual games, browsing images etc in virtual environment using hand gestures. Tracking the mouse pointer using the coordinates obtained from the centroid.
The ultrasonic sensors are the components that read the hand gesture and he distance of the hand from the sensor. Data glove12 is an example of sensor based gesture recognition. Problem statement to design virtual mouse which detects hand gestures patterns instead of physical mouse. Virtual mouseinputting device by hand gesture tracking and. A circle blue sticker is used as a color pointer in this study.
Implementing a virtual mouse using gesture recognition. Gesture recognition using webcam is an appealing option for replacing human computer interaction using a mouse. In recent year there is lot of research on gesture recognition using kinect sensor on using hd camera but. Hand gesture recognition, comparison keywords data acquisition, gesture modeling, feature extraction, hand gesture recognition 1. Abstract hand gesture recognition is a technology that is becoming increasingly relevant, given the recent growth and popularity of virtual and augmented reality technologies. Hand gesture controlled laptop using arduino rohit mukherjee1, pradeep swethen2, ruman pasha3, sachin singh rawat4 1,2,3,4 department of electronics and communication engineering, reva university, india abstract the purpose of gesture recognition in computers has always been the minimization of the distance between the. Specifically, we explore and test 3 different methods of segmenting the hand, and document the pros and cons of each method. Learn more about gesture, hand gesture, hand gesture recognition, mouse, virtual mouse, sendit2me. This process is experimental and the keywords may be updated as the learning algorithm improves. Review of hand gesture recognition study and application. Hand detection and background removal are indispensable to gesture recognition. Gesture recognition technology seminar report and ppt for.
Sensor based recognition collects the gesture data by using one or more different types of sensors. The whole system is divided into three stages detection and tracking, feature extraction and training and recognition. Import libraries import cv2 import numpy as np from pynput. Feb 02, 2011 functionality mouse pointer move,one click,double click,drag and drop right click not showing in video.
Hand recognition and gesture control using a laptop web. Hci is an area of research and practice that emerged in the early 1980s. Gesture recognition technology seminar report and ppt. To simulate the click events of the mouse, three fingers serving as three color pointers has been used. In our framework, the hand region is extracted from the background with the background subtraction method. My work is dedicated to a simple vision based gesture recognition system that acts like. Hand recognition and gesture control using a laptop webcamera. While this system demonstrated the principle, it was too bulky and unwieldy for practical use. Embedded virtual mouse system by using hand gesture recognition. This is done using vision based hand gesture recognition with inputs from a webcam.
A study on automotive human vehicle interaction using. In this paper, we present a novel approach for human computer interaction hci where cursor movement is controlled using a realtime camera. Then, the palm and fingers are segmented so as to detect and recognize the fingers. In the right sensor, the same actions would result in controlling the volume of the player. In this work, we present a novel realtime method for hand gesture recognition. Hand gesture recognition is generally divided into static gesture recognition and.
Pdf design and development of hand gesture based virtual. Virtual mouseinputting device by hand gesture tracking. How gesture control will transform our devices iot for. Keywords hand gesture, virtual objects, virtual environment, tracking, recognition. This research paper demonstrates one of our projects where in we have used image processing techniques to recognize hand gestures and improvised it to perform mouse functions. Using a conventional 2d camera, simple gesture recognition can be implemented using functions provided by commercial or open source. This paper presents a hand gesture based virtual mouse interface and twolayer bayesian network tbn for robust hand gesture recognition in realtime. Okay lets start modifying the above code for gesture recognition. Proceedings of the 7th international conference on internet multimedia computing and service hand gesture recognition for a virtual mouse application using geometric feature of fingers trajectories. Virtual system, gesture recognition, data glove based approach, vision based approach, human and vehicle interface. Jan 15, 2012 virtual mouse using hand gesture recognition.
835 1409 812 528 769 671 857 611 552 1277 1624 1444 1212 845 333 470 103 1239 180 1181 1218 719 346 61 915 481 477 228 177 1604 1451 86 486 1084 237 759 338 392 212 741 276 1052 457